Overview: In a detailed session focused on budgetary considerations, the Jupiter Town Council addressed a significant new policy on athletic facility usage fees, approved a resolution on property tax rates, and discussed developments regarding the upcoming Jupiter Fire Rescue Department services. These discussions are set to impact the town’s fiscal planning, community services, and recreational offerings.

Overview: In the recent Jupiter Town Council meeting, the main focus was on the fiscal year 26 budget discussions, which included debates over utility rate increases and their impact on the town’s financial management. With rising utility costs and the need to maintain competitive public safety salaries, the council weighed the implications of these financial decisions on the community.

Overview: In a development for public safety, Jupiter’s Town Council celebrated the approval of a certificate of public convenience and necessity (COPCN) for advanced life support transport services, paving the way for the establishment of a local fire rescue department. The meeting also covered appointments to various committees, infrastructure improvements, and ongoing community projects.

Overview: In its recent meeting, the Jupiter Town Council focused on the redevelopment of Center Street, addressing safety concerns and community involvement while navigating potential impacts from state legislation. The council also approved a site plan amendment for Smash HQ and deliberated on historical preservation and infrastructure challenges in the town.

Overview: The Jupiter Town Council meeting focused on community safety and infrastructure topics, including updates on the new fire station construction, the acquisition of a fire brush truck, and the concerns regarding public webcams at Sinquis Park. The council also welcomed Dan Gisinger as a new council member, honored code compliance officers, and addressed various public comments.
